  4. I agree with the burn speed issue, But as for makes of burner ALWAYS go for Plextor, They make the best burners avaliable. They tend to be a bit more expensive than the rest but as the saying goes "you get what you pay for" Also turn DMA off on the burners ide channel, this can sort alot of quality problems with burning, just make sure you burn slower, the buffer level will be doing a lot more activity than usuall. I use Nero and haven't had any issues using this. Does the job Try it, you might like it!
  5. Ive been using one of these mixers for about 6 months and am VERY happy with it, I have a numark cd player and the fader start work great with this. I have had trouble with one channel dropping out about a month after having it. It was on the master fader but giving it a wiggle seem to sort it. I took The fader out and gave it a blow out and put it back in firmly, All ok since. I like the idea of ALL faders being replacable singly. I would recommend one of these mixers too Tim.
